Output ba574726f9a3a1781f88886f8fc06b55e3153e9cd7eb9630fbc576cd68df88fa:3

value
21732576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6af1755c73924ceea1750ed1e350ccbf7c06b2d8 OP_EQUAL
address
MHed7bDxko7WaEsdSegopFNFDfKHJYeK35
transaction
ba574726f9a3a1781f88886f8fc06b55e3153e9cd7eb9630fbc576cd68df88fa
spent
true